Here is what I know so far...

12 gauge double barrel side by side (12 gauge snap caps fit in just fine.)
Rib on barrel says "Parker Bros. Damascus steel".
Serial number dates it to about 1905.
Dogs head rubber buttplate.
Straight grip.
Hammerless.
Engravings on the sides of the receiver of some of sort of flying birds (in pairs).
Really nice engraving on the bottom of the receiver.
